📌 从基础库 3.125.4 版本开始支持
对文件内容进行截断操作 (truncate 的同步版本)
属性 | 类型 | 默认值 | 必填 | 说明 |
---|---|---|---|---|
filePath | string | 是 | 要截断的文件路径 (本地路径) | |
length | number | 0 | 否 | 截断位置(单位:字节)。 - 小于文件长度:保留前 length 字节 - 大于文件长度:扩展文件并用空字节('\0')填充 |
undefined
const fs = xhs.getFileSystemManager() fs.truncateSync({ filePath: `${xhs.env.USER_DATA_PATH}/hello.txt`, length: 10, // 从第10个字节开始截断 })